【Rust日报】 2019-10-08 纯Rust实现的零知识证实系统 —— OpenZKP

经过FCP的支持最低版本Rust(MSRV)的RFC

当前,crates没法正式指定MSRV。 结果致使用户没法检查是否能够在不构建工具箱的状况下在其工具链上构建crates。 这也引起了关于如何应对MSRV暴增时如何处理crates版本更新的争论,保守的方法是考虑相似破例更改之类的更改,这可能会阻碍整个生态系统采用新功能或致使版本号膨胀,从而使其难以保持接下来几个版本的crates是最新的。 另外一方面,对于较旧的编译器版本,使用更宽松的更新方法可能会致使crates损坏。微信

该版本RFC增长了在Cargo.toml中使用rust字段时指定最低支持Rust版本(MSRV)的功能:工具

[package]
name = "foo"
version = "0.1.0"
edition = "2018"
rust = "1.35"

更多消息前往GitHub查看。学习

支持部分Windows版本的cargo-bloat 0.9

新版本的cargo-bloat工具已经发布,部分Windows得到了支持。如今,您能够在 gnutarget 上更新。阿里云

此外,cargo-bloat还得到了可选的JSON输出、v0 mangling功能支持以及更好的 xargo / cross 编译支持更新。spa

前往GitHub查看更多。.net

IntelliJ Rust更新日志#107

****主要新功能日志

  • 导入未解决的项目时自动代码生成的最普通的intentions和快速修复功能相似 Implement membersSpecify type explicitlyAdd remaining patterns在以前,此类项目被标记为未解决,必须手动导入code



  • 改进Find Usages模式绑定的操做流程orm

  • 考虑Specify type explicitly 在intentions中的类型别名blog

  • 如今Create New Issue能够在Help菜单中找到操做

更多更新内容前往GitHub查看。

OpenZKP:零知识证实库

纯Rust实现的零知识证实系统 —— OpenZKP

前往GitHub下载体验。


From 日报小组 @Lance

日报订阅地址:

独立日报订阅地址:

  • Telgram Channel

  • 阿里云语雀订阅

  • Steemit

  • GitHub

社区学习交流平台订阅:

  • Rust.cc论坛: 支持rss

  • Rust Force: 支持rss

  • 微信公众号:Rust语言学习交流

本文分享自微信公众号 - Rust语言中文社区(rust-china)。
若有侵权,请联系 support@oschina.cn 删除。
本文参与“OSC源创计划”,欢迎正在阅读的你也加入,一块儿分享。

相关文章
相关标签/搜索